In 1990, Ministry hit the road in support of The Mind is a Terrible Thing to Taste. Core members Alain Jourgensen and Paul Barker expanded the group to a nine-piece for the tour, including guitarists Mike Scaccia, Terry Roberts, and William Tucker; drummers Martin Atkins and William Rieflin; and Chris Connelly and Skinny Puppy’s Nivek Ogre on keyboards and vocals. In Case… features six tracks pulled from a single February 1990 show in Merrillville, Indiana, kicking off with two of the most furious thrashers from 1988’s The Land of Rape and Honey (“The Missing,” “Deity”) before sprawling out on the dubby “So What” and apocalyptic “Burning Inside,” bringing it all home with the groove metal of “Thieves” and a nearly 10-minute burn-it-all-down version of “Stigmata.” The louder you play it, the better it feels.
